Upcoming Ex-Dividend Stocks

Several companies have declared dividends in the upcoming week. The ex-dividend date is a crucial day for investors as it determines who is eligible for receiving the next dividend payout. The ex-dividend date is the day the stock becomes ex-dividend, which means it does not carry the value of its next dividend payment from that day forward. Dividends are payable to all the shareholders whose names appear on the company’s list by the end of the record date.

Stocks Trading Ex-Dividend on Monday, May 13, 2024

Standard Capital Markets is one of the companies that will trade ex-dividend on Monday, May 13, 2024. The company has declared a special dividend of ₹0.01.

Stocks Trading Ex-Dividend on Tuesday, May 14, 2024

Several companies will trade ex-dividend on Tuesday, May 14, 2024. These include Godrej Consumer Products, which has declared an interim dividend of ₹10, Gravita India Ltd, which has declared an interim dividend of ₹5.2, and Omax Autos Ltd, which has declared an interim dividend of ₹1.
